The Government of Indonesia (GoI) has committed to reduce Greenhouse Gas (GHG) emissions by encouraging the acceleration program for battery-based electric motorized vehicles for road transportation through a Presidential Regulation Number 55 of 2019. To accelerate the number of Battery Electric Vehicles (EV), supporting infrastructure is needed such as charging stations. Because with the availability of a sufficient number of charging stations, it will be one of the attractions for people to buy Battery Electric Vehicles. By using the System Dynamics methodology, a projected modeling of the number of Battery Electric Vehicles and Charging Stations (CS) is made until 2030. The increase in the number of Battery Electric Vehicles is influenced by, among others, the price of Battery Electric Vehicles and also the number of Charging Stations themselves. The projection results state that the ratio of the number of charging stations to the number of Battery Electric Vehicles is still far below 1:10. So that the increase in the number of Battery Electric Vehicles must be further improved by lowering the price of Battery Electric Vehicles, one of them.
The Teaching Industry (TI) is an institutionalized R&D and innovation activity with a collaborative business model involving local governments, universities, and industry. The development of a TI by ST2P at Technopark Pelalawan based on palm oil as commodities are important to accelerate the downstream of Palm oil product, considering the potential for Palm oil plantations in Pelalawan around 393,330 hectares. The purpose of developing this TI is to encourage local government policies in developing clean energy-based industries through the development of the CPO TI at Technopark Pelalawan. This study is a qualitative descriptive analysis method, which analyzes, describes, and summarizes various conditions, and situations from various data from interviews and field observations. The result is a CPO Teaching Industry, which produces RBDPO (Refined, Bleached, and Deodorized Palm Oil) palm oil which undergoes a refining process to remove free fatty acids and purification to remove color and odors. The challenges faced by the development of the Teaching Industry are then formulated. The recommendations for the development of the Teaching Industry at Techno Park Pelalawan include accelerating the formation of managers, preparing SOPs and blueprints, and implementing CPO refinery technology as an early stage of development.
